Bi-directional nearness in a network by AHP (Analytic Hierarchy Process) and ANP (Analytic Network Process) [PDF]
Summary: In this paper we study bi-directional nearness in a network based on AHP (Analytic Hierarchy Process) and ANP (Analytic Network Process). Usually we use forward (one-dimensional) direction nearness based on Euclidean distance. Even if the nearest point to \(i\) is point \(j\), the nearest point to \(j\) is not necessarily point \(i\).

AHP-express: A simplified version of the analytical hierarchy process method
This work presents in detail a simplified method for the application of the analytic hierarchy method (AHP) that aims to calculate the priorities of each alternative against a set of criteria with only n-1 comparisons of n alternatives for each criterion (instead of (n2-n)/2 comparisons in the original method proposed by Saaty), followed by the ...
